www.cristoreynewark.orgCristo Rey Newark High School, formerly known as Christ the King Preparatory School, is a member of the Cristo Rey Network of 35 schools nationally, that provide a quality, Catholic, college preparatory education to urban young people who have limited economic resources and educational options. Located in Newark, New Jersey, Cristo Rey Newark welcomes students of all faiths and cultural heritages. Cristo Rey Newark promotes academic achievement, professionalism, and virtuous character through a challenging core curriculum and innovative work study program for the purposes of transforming society. By the time a Cristo Rey Newark High School student graduates, he/she will have more than 1,400 hours of professional work experience, in a corporate setting, which is provided by its 60+ Corporate Partners. This model of education helps to offset tuition costs. Cristo Rey Newark is sponsored by the Archdiocese of Newark and endorsed by The Sisters of Charity of St. Elizabeth and The Marist Brothers of the Schools. Today Cristo Rey Newark High School and the Cristo Rey Network schools are educating 10.933 students who otherwise would not have access to quality, catholic preparatory education. The Cristo Rey Network schools celebrate 11, 508 graduates to date.
